Ticket: Slimmed image breaks runtime on Pellarc build agents.

Repro steps:
1. Build the hollowed image with the strip-layers profile enabled.
2. Push to the staging registry and deploy to the canary pool.
3. Container exits with a missing shared-library error within ten seconds.

Expected: parity with the full image. Actual: crash loop. Suspect the trim step removes the resolver libs. To pull the failing image from the staging registry, authenticate with the token below.

session JWT of tawip-kajog = eyJhbGciOiJIUzI1NiIsInR5cCI6IkpXVCJ9.eyJzdWIiOiI2dKYGGIn0.afsnASii

Night-shift staff: Floor 4 of the Tellhaven Building opens this week. After 21:00, access is via the rear stairwell only; the lifts are locked out overnight during the settling period. Complete a walk-through of the new floor once per shift and log it. The stairwell keypad accepts the code below.

badge for yahop-fawep: bdg-XBKXI-68071

## Authentication

The nightly search reindex on Quillhaven runs under the `reindex-batch` service identity. It authenticates against the Lattice gateway before touching the Skimmer index shards. Do not reuse the daytime crawler credentials; they lack write scope on the shard manifests. Rotation happens every release cut, so the release manager must confirm the key below matches what Lattice reports before tagging. If reindex fails auth three times, the job parks itself until morning. Use the key that follows for the reindex client.

app token of fajop-fahif = qvz4-AnML

### Inventory Reconciliation — Stockmend Nightly Job

The reconciliation job compares Stockmend warehouse counts against the Ledgerline catalog at 02:00 local time. Before manually triggering a rerun, confirm no bulk import is in progress, as concurrent runs corrupt delta snapshots. The job authenticates to the internal catalog API using the key that follows.

API key for bahop-fahip: qvz15-F5I6wDl4nuLMFff